파이참(Pycharm) 사용 중 발생한 인증서 에러 문제(ssl error)의 해결 과정을 정리한 글 입니다.
현상
회사에서 사용하고 있는 업무 PC에 설치된 파이참(Pycharm)에서 ssl error
가 발생하였고, 업데이트로 인해 기존 세팅값이 초기화 된 것으로 예상되었습니다.
접근
Python 패키지 설치시에는 --trusted-host
옵션을 이용하여 해결 했었으나 이번 경우는 Pycharm에 설정된 인증서에 대한 에러로 판단되어 검색을 통해 해결 3가지 해결 방법을 찾아내었습니다. (링크)
Server Cerificates 문제 해결 방법
- SSL 통신 관련 옵션을 해제
- 회사내 인증서 또는 Self 인증서 설정
- Intellij IDE 자체 인증
해결
개인 PC 라 보안 위험이 적다고 판단되어 3개 방법 중 '1. SSL 통신 관련 옵션을 해제'로 적용하여 문제를 해결 하였습니다. 보다 상세한 적용 절차는 하단 내용을 참고하시면 됩니다.
- SSL 통신 관련 옵션을 해제(별로 추천하고 싶지는 않지만..인증서가 없다면 이 방법으로 간다.)
- File > Settings > Tools > Server Certificates > Accept non-trusted certificates automatically 체크
- Appearance & Behavior > System Settings > Updates > Use Secure connection 체크 해제